Parents and advocates urge shift of due-process burden to districts in H.4217

Joint Committee on Education · November 18, 2025

Representative Sullivan and families backed H.4217, which would shift the burden of proof in special-education disputes from parents to school districts; parents described lengthy, costly legal fights and urged greater fairness and earlier interventions.

Representative Sullivan introduced H.4217, which would shift the burden of proof in special-education due-process disputes from parents to school districts.
